NO. you SHOULD NOT PAY anything because u took part the Freedom2talk campaign <-- mention this to the dealer.

read my transcript from TT: http://forum.lowyat.net/index.php?showtopi...post&p=28511442


Also, the dealer may not know about Freedom2talk, so ask them to call TuneTalk to clarify because they need to key in a specific code (the one below the email with 7 trailing zeroes). <-- it means it's complimentar = free.

TuneTalk will rebate back to the dealer via system.


after yesterday, only i know why there are not many dealers carrying TuneTalk: dealers need to have PC/internet access to register your number (final confirmation to lock ur name/IC with the number)!

registering via tunetalk.com is just merely number booking. Also, Tunetalk requires the dealer to fully register your name/IC/details again into the system to prevent fraud (numbers stolen before the actual owner came to collect it!) hahaha

so remember to bring your IC and the email printout to fully confirm your booking authenticity!
